The Joe Iconis Christmas Spectacular! at Ars Nova
This was the weekend for the Joe Iconis Christmas Spectacular! Joe Iconis and friends took the stage for three shows at Ars Nova (two on Saturday and one on Sunday) and I went to all three. This was the Second Annual Christmas Spectacular at Ars Nova and I hope it will continue for many years to come!
Last year there was only one Christmas Spectacular and it was at 11 pm a few days before Christmas. My friends and I had such a good time that we cleared our schedule when we saw Joe was coming back for two shows this weekend. I brought my brother-in-law who was visiting from Michigan and another New Yorker who had never been to Ars Nova. They loved the 8pm show so much that we all returned for the 11 pm show.
Joe Iconis has yet to disappoint for any show, and this was no exception. Ars Nova was all decked out for Christmas… it was over the top decorations for the holidays and it looked a little bit like Santa threw up in the 99-seat black box theater. The crew sang old Christmas standards like Santa Claus is Coming to Town and less know songs like Hard Candy Christmas and New York Fairytale. There were several plot lines running throughout the show, all of which were amusing, including the need to cheer Santa up and an evil landlord who was going to set the entire cast on fire if they didn’t stop performing. Broadway’s Mary Testa and the incredible singer Annie Golden were both in attendance (they performed at last year’s Christmas Spectacular too) and both reminded the crowd that they still sounded fabulous.
